Things to know

Files are processed entirely in your browser — never uploaded. Edits are saved back in the file's original format (XLSX, XLS, CSV, or ODS). Formulas you type are stored as real formulas and recalculate when the file is opened in Excel; this browser editor shows them as text and does not compute their results. Merged cells, number formats, row heights, and column widths are preserved, but advanced styling such as colors, borders, charts, and images is not carried over when saving. Very large sheets are shown in pages of 100 rows (up to 10,000 rows and 100 columns per sheet) — the full data is still saved. For sheets with more than 10,000 rows or 100 columns, only the visible area can be edited.
